The Morton Fleet Landscape
Morton anchors the southeast Tazewell County industrial belt, with Caterpillar Logistics Services as the largest single fleet operator in the area and Libby’s pumpkin processing tying the local economy to ag distribution year-round. Smaller-tier logistics, contractor, and food-distribution fleets fill out the operating mix, and the I-74 corridor brings constant OTR transit through town.
Morton fleet operators face a familiar Central Illinois pattern: harvest residue and ag dust in fall, road salt and brine in winter, asphalt and aggregate dust through construction season. The Caterpillar Logistics yard sees a constant flow of dry vans, container trucks, and yard tractors that all carry the same accumulated residue from highway and yard work. Without regular hot-water washing, that residue weighs on equipment life and inspection compliance equally.
